Development teams shipping dependencies at scale need Aikido License Risk because it catches license compliance violations before they become legal liabilities, not after. The tool scores open-source license risk automatically and generates SBOMs in three formats, cutting the manual licensing audit work that typically derails mid-market release cycles. Skip this if your organization treats licensing as a one-time legal checkbox rather than an ongoing supply chain control; Aikido's strength is continuous scanning across repositories and containers, which only pays off when compliance is treated as operational.
Development teams shipping code faster than they can audit dependencies will cut through noise with Semgrep Supply Chain's reachability analysis, which confirms whether a vulnerable package actually touches your code instead of flagging every transitive dependency as critical. The tool covers eight languages across cloud deployment and flags malicious packages from an 80,000-package database with same-day response, directly addressing GV.SC supply chain risk in NIST CSF 2.0. Skip this if license compliance is your primary driver or your codebase is heavily polyglot beyond the supported languages; the real value is in eliminating false positives from unreachable vulnerabilities.

Aikido License Risk: Scans open-source licenses in dependencies and generates SBOMs for compliance. built by Aikido Security. headquartered in Belgium. Core capabilities include Open-source license risk identification and scoring, SBOM generation in CycloneDX, SPDX, and CSV formats, Customizable license risk scoring and filtering..
Semgrep Supply Chain: SCA tool with reachability analysis for dependency vulnerabilities. built by Semgrep. headquartered in United States. Core capabilities include Reachability analysis for dependency vulnerabilities, Malicious dependency detection with 80,000+ known malicious packages, License compliance management and policy enforcement..
